India sets new record for iPhone exports — and it’s in billions, and with iPhone 17 it may add another billion
Apple has achieved a record $10 billion in iPhone exports from India in the first six months of FY25, a 75% increase year-on-year. This surge is driven by expanded manufacturing, with all iPhone 17 models now produced in India for global markets from launch. Industry experts anticipate further growth, potentially exceeding last year’s figures despite potential trade challenges.
